第三方授权:你需要了解的安全与便捷
第三方授权:你需要了解的安全与便捷
在数字化时代,第三方授权已经成为我们日常生活中不可或缺的一部分。无论是登录社交媒体、购物还是使用各种应用,第三方授权都为我们提供了便捷的身份验证和数据共享方式。本文将为大家详细介绍什么是第三方授权,其工作原理,常见的应用场景以及如何确保其安全性。
什么是第三方授权?
第三方授权,也称为OAuth(开放授权),是一种开放标准,允许用户授权第三方网站或应用程序访问他们存储在另一个服务提供者上的信息,而无需分享他们的访问凭证(如用户名和密码)。这种授权机制不仅提高了用户体验,还增强了安全性。
工作原理
-
用户请求:用户在第三方应用上点击“使用XXX账号登录”。
-
重定向:用户被重定向到授权服务提供者的登录页面。
-
授权:用户输入凭证登录并选择授权范围。
-
授权码:授权服务提供者返回一个授权码给第三方应用。
-
访问令牌:第三方应用使用授权码向授权服务提供者请求访问令牌。
-
访问资源:有了访问令牌,第三方应用可以访问用户在授权服务提供者上的资源。
常见的应用场景
-
社交媒体登录:如使用微信、QQ、微博等账号登录其他网站或应用。
-
支付服务:如支付宝、微信支付等第三方支付平台,用户可以授权商家从其账户中扣款。
-
云存储服务:如Dropbox、Google Drive,用户可以授权应用访问其云端文件。
-
智能家居:如授权智能家居设备访问用户的日历或位置信息,以便自动化控制。
安全性与隐私保护
尽管第三方授权提供了便捷,但也带来了安全和隐私的挑战:
-
数据泄露:如果第三方应用的安全性不高,用户数据可能被泄露。
-
权限滥用:有些应用可能请求过多的权限,导致用户隐私被侵犯。
-
钓鱼攻击:不法分子可能通过伪造的授权页面获取用户的授权信息。
为了确保安全,用户应:
-
选择可信的第三方应用:只授权给有信誉的应用。
-
审查权限:仔细审查应用请求的权限,仅授权必要的权限。
-
定期检查授权:定期查看并撤销不再使用的第三方授权。
-
使用强密码:确保授权服务提供者的账户使用强密码,并启用双因素认证。
法律法规
在中国,第三方授权的使用必须遵守《网络安全法》、《个人信息保护法》等相关法律法规。企业在使用第三方授权时,必须明确告知用户授权的目的、范围,并获得用户的明确同意。同时,用户也有权撤销授权,企业必须提供相应的机制。
结论
第三方授权为我们带来了极大的便利,但同时也需要我们提高安全意识。通过了解其工作原理、应用场景以及如何保护自己的隐私,我们可以更安全地享受数字化生活的便利。希望本文能帮助大家更好地理解和使用第三方授权,确保在享受便捷的同时,保护好自己的数据安全。